Overview of BIOS Features 3.11 BIOS Performance Features The BIOS includes the following options to provide custom performance enhancements when using Intel Core i7 and Intel Xeon Processors. • Processor frequency adjustment • Processor voltage adjustment • Memory clock adjustments • Memory voltage adjustments • QPI Bus voltage adjustment • VTT voltage adjustment 69
